Auberge du Soleil Review
Taking a cue from the olive-tree-studded landscape, this hotel with a renowned restaurant and spa cultivates a luxurious Mediterranean look—earth-tone tile floors, heavy wood furniture, and terra-cotta colors—and backs it up with such lavish amenities as flat-screen TVs (in both the rooms and bathrooms), private terraces, jetted soaking tubs, and extra-large showers.
